When an export job lands in FAILED state, first check the dead-letter queue for the payload. Retries are idempotent — the exporter keys on batch ID, so re-running never duplicates rows. Use the admin CLI's `requeue` command with the batch ID; avoid manual DB edits. If three consecutive retries fail, escalate to the Dataflow rotation rather than forcing a fourth. Reviewers should confirm any code change keeps the idempotency key intact. The full retry matrix lives on the internal page linked below.

wiki page, kahog-hahig: https://vault.zemvargrid.internal/display/deploy/repo/settings/merge_requests/job/settings/6f3b933774dbc5320a4daa18

Handover — reception move, Aldquist Tower. From Monday the reception desk operates from the ground floor, next to the revolving doors; the mezzanine desk is closed and its phone line redirected. Visitor badges, the signing tablet, and the lost-property box have already been moved down. Deliveries now come straight to the new desk — log them as before. The old desk drawers are empty except spare lanyards. For the ground-floor staff door behind the desk, use the pass below.

door code, tajof-kageg: bdg-QVDCE-3

Ticket: Config drift in Harrowfield hot-reload path

The Lintrock gateway hot-reloads configuration every 30 seconds, but three production nodes diverged from the canonical manifest after a partial push. No secrets were exposed; drift was limited to timeout and logging keys. Reconciliation ran at 14:10 and nodes now agree. The reconciled values currently in effect are listed below.

service settings:
ralael:
  pin: 7453
  tenant: zorath
  seal: seal_087806e4
  metrics_host: metrics.ralael.paliqworks.example
  standby_team: fraath
  escalation: praok-istiel
  nonce: 10e083

# Approvals: Cold Storage Bucket Archival

Before each release of Harrowfen, any bucket flagged for archival must be reviewed for retention-policy compliance and cross-region replication status. The release manager should verify the manifest is complete, confirm checksums, and record the approval in the release log. Final archival approval authority sits with the individual named below.

approver of hahog-hahap = Ulaath Praael